Дизайн торгового API

Мы разработали API Merchant API, знакомый разработчикам Content API for Shopping, но при этом более простой и гибкий. Вот некоторая подробная информация о дизайне Merchant API:

Суб-API

Merchant API — это набор суб-API. Суб-API — это группы связанных сервисов и ресурсов. Такая конструкция означает, что вы можете использовать только те суб-API, которые необходимы для вашей уникальной интеграции.

Merchant API включает в себя следующие суб-API:

  • Счета : Управляйте торговыми счетами в любом масштабе.
  • Продукты : управляйте данными о продуктах, такими как цена и доступность.
  • Источники данных : просмотр источников данных для ваших продуктов и управление ими.
  • Запасы . Продемонстрируйте свои товары по магазинам или регионам в Google.
  • Отчеты : просмотр данных о ваших продуктах, эффективности и конкурентной среде в Google.
  • Акции : создавайте рекламные акции и управляйте ими, чтобы продемонстрировать специальные предложения для ваших продуктов.
  • Партнерство с местными фидами : загрузите фид местного ассортимента товаров.
  • Источники конверсий . Управляйте источниками конверсий для своей учетной записи.
  • Уведомления : управление подписками на уведомления.
  • Квота : проверьте квоту API ваших учетных записей.

Merchant API находится на стадии бета-тестирования и со временем будет включать в себя больше дополнительных API.

Транспорт

Транспортным механизмом Merchant API по умолчанию является gRPC . Вы также можете использовать REST .

Дополнительную информацию см. в кратком руководстве .

Управление версиями

Версии суб-API разрабатываются отдельно. Это означает, что вам не нужно ничего делать, если мы обновим дополнительный API, который вы не используете. Вам нужно обновлять свой код только при выпуске новых версий используемых вами суб-API.

Версии, оканчивающиеся на «бета», могут быть изменены или удалены.